Brunel to Launch MSc in Accounting and Business Management

New program is one year long, with intakes in September and January

Brunel University London has announced that it will launch a one-year MSc program in Accounting and Business Management beginning this fall.

The core curriculum includes a strong focus on accounting and financial issues in business, including courses in "Financial Accounting and Reporting," and "International Financial Statement Analysis." Students can round out their studies with electives like "Entrepreneurship" and "Global Diversity Management."

For the new MSc program, Brunel offers two intakes: one in the fall starting in September and one in January. Applications are currently be accepted for both intakes.
